A recap on differences between crouton and bran raw
- Crouton has more vitamin B3; however, bran raw is higher in manganese, phosphorus, magnesium, vitamin B1, fiber, copper, vitamin B5, and zinc.
- Bran raw covers your daily manganese needs 223% more than crouton.
- Bran raw contains 175 times less sodium than crouton. Crouton contains 698mg of sodium, while bran raw contains 4mg.
- The glycemic index of crouton is higher.
Food varieties used in this article are Croutons, plain and Oat bran, raw.
